2012-12-16 41 views
1

我需要一個限制(比如說6)在我的Linux(CentOS 6.3)系統中可以登錄多少用戶。用戶使用ssh連接我的服務器。服務器是爲了做模擬,這就是爲什麼我需要限制一次可以使用服務器的最大用戶數量,因爲資源是有限的。如何限制linux中同時登錄的最大數量

我試圖改變sshd_config MaxSessions和MaxStartups,但沒有雪茄。

如果sshd的不提供這種限制,有可能限制通過PAM或SELinux的

+1

我發現了大約'MaxSessions'不工作[這裏](http://unix.stackexchange.com/a/28085/16669)的解釋。 –

+0

感謝您的理解。 – user1907711

回答

3

登錄用戶可以嘗試在/etc/security/limits.conf設置限制的最大數量。據man limits.conf從我的系統,你應該能夠編寫

* hard maxsyslogins 6 
+0

這樣做!謝謝! – user1907711